Default Last straw

Had three Vettes over the years..This month I fixed the defroster a couple of times and repaired the lip spoiler and replaced on the 07 more than I can recall from just getting into my driveway.

Dropped by the Chevy dealer to look for parts and came home with a 2014 SS Camaro. Leather all the techy stuff and haven't bottomed out anywhere, and so far nor worried about it, and the defroster works.

Love / Hate with Corvettes is over for me. Best wishes folks
